Summary

This video is a recording of a French Senate committee hearing where representatives of the French Competition Authority (Autorité de la concurrence) present their opinion on the agricultural equipment sector, specifically focusing on tractors. The hearing is chaired by Dominique Estrosi Sassone, president of the Economic Affairs Committee. The Authority’s representatives explain the legal framework for advisory opinions, the methodology used, and the main findings. They analyze the market structure, noting high concentration among six major tractor manufacturers, and examine both upstream (manufacturing and sales) and downstream (distribution and repair) markets. Key issues include exclusive distribution networks, limited intra-brand competition, and barriers to entry. The Authority recommends measures to enhance competition, particularly in repair and maintenance services. The presentation is followed by questions from senators, including rapporteur Franck Menonville. The video provides a detailed, official overview of competition concerns in the tractor market.
